Abstract: An administrator charged with responsibility for one or more administered wireless devices can use a wireless device to disable lost or stolen devices using an SMS lost-mode message. The data of the lost-mode message can be encrypted to prevent malicious attacks. The encrypted data may include a universal device identifier unique to the target device, the phone number of the administrator's device, and a time stamp memorializing command or message creation. Successful decryption authenticates the administrator. Before executing the lost-mode command, however, the target device reviews the unique identifier to verify the target and compares the phone number of the administrator's device with the number identified with the incoming SMS message to authenticate the relaying device. The target device can also consider an embedded time stamp to determine whether the lost-device command has been superseded.
Abstract: A method and system for controlling operation of a first access node that supports operation according to a first radio access technology (RAT) but does not support dual-connectivity operation according to the first RAT and a second RAT. A controller detects a high extent of occurrences of dual-connectivity-capable user equipment devices (UEs) being connected with the first access node when the dual-connectivity-capable UEs could instead connect with a second access node that supports the dual-connectivity operation. And in response, the controller suppresses coverage of the first access node, such as by reducing a maximum signal delay that the first access node applies for determining whether to accept random-access requests from UEs and/or (ii) reducing reference-signal transmission power of the first access node.

Abstract: A device associated with a home network may receive an access point name (APN) request from a device associated with a visitor network, wherein the APN request is associated with a user device. The device associated with the home network may cause, based on the APN request, a virtual home network to be instantiated that includes a virtual gateway, wherein the virtual home network is physically closer to the user device than the home network. The device associated with the home network may generate an APN that identifies the virtual home network and the virtual gateway. The device associated with the home network may cause the APN to be sent to the device associated with the visitor network to cause a gateway associated with the visitor network to connect to the virtual gateway.

Abstract: A tracking device has a first transceiver, a second transceiver, and control logic. The first transceiver can transmit a first tracking signal for locating the tracking device to mobile devices via a first network. The mobile devices provide the first tracking signal to a tracking server. The second transceiver can transmit a second tracking signal for locating the tracking device to the tracking server via a second network. The control logic can configure the tracking device in a first state in which the first transceiver transmits the first tracking signal, and the second transceiver is disabled and does not transmit the second tracking signal. In response to determining that the tracking device cannot connect to the tracking server via the first network, the control logic configures the tracking device in a second state in which the second transceiver is enabled and transmits the second tracking signal.

Abstract: Embodiments relate to a bilateral filter circuit for directional filtering of an image. The directional bilateral filter circuit determines an edge direction and a weight for the edge direction by processing differences between pixel values of pixels in a first block of pixels in the image. The bilateral filter circuit determines non-directional taps for pixels in a second block by processing pixel locations, and determines directional taps by processing differences between pixel values, gradient information for the second block and the edge direction. The bilateral filter circuit determines final filter taps for pixels in the second block by blending corresponding non-directional taps and directional taps using the weight. The bilateral filter circuit obtains a pixel value of a filtered image by multiplying the final filter taps to corresponding pixel values of the pixels in the second block and adding the multiplied values.

Abstract: The present invention relates to a system and method for determining the presence of objects in an image. The techniques used process pixel data within the image by a relatively small number of pixel rows at a time. The angle and magnitude date from the pixels within an image are redistributed into a plurality histogram of magnitude bins associated with groupings of pixels. Once enough groupings of pixels equivalent to the height of a Block worth of pixels have been made, partial Support Vector Machine (SVM) calculations are performed on that Block worth of pixels. This is repeated until there are sufficient partial results equivalent to the height of the feature window, and then a full SVM calculation is performed. This process then may be used to scan across the whole image to determine the presence of objects within it.

Abstract: A method of non-invasive detection of tumor and/or healthy tissue using hyperspectral imaging is provided. The method includes determining a pixel-wise classification of a hyperspectral image obtained from a target tissue by implementing a machine learning approach fed with hyperspectral data of at least one pixel. The method further includes performing a segmentation of the hyperspectral image by grouping pixels into at least one cluster based on the hyperspectral data of each pixel. The same classification is assigned to all the pixels belonging to the same cluster, so that each cluster is associated with a certain classification.

Abstract: In one aspect, a method includes receiving a sequence of images of a subject, the sequence captured by an image acquisition device over a time period in which relative locations of the image acquisition device varies with respect to the subject. A first image and a second image are selected from the first sequence of images. The first and second images represent a first relative location and a second relative location, respectively, of the image acquisition device with respect to the subject. A three-dimensional representation of the first subject is generated using the first image and the second image as a stereo pair. It is determined, based on the first three dimensional representation, that the first subject is an alternative representation of a live person, and in response, access to a secure system is prevented.
Abstract: Techniques are disclosed in which generic position methods in a wireless network allow positioning of a target user equipment (UE) that is served by any one (or more) of a number of different Radio Access Technologies (RATs) and that allow measurements by the UE of access nodes belonging to different RATs and/or measurements of the UE by access nodes for different RATs. With a generic position method, a common set of procedures, messages, and parameters may be defined that are applicable to multiple RATs and that do not require a location server to know in advance the serving RAT for a target UE.
